분류 전체보기

View Definition and Use 이전에 임시적으로 table의 view를 생성하는 방법으로 with 문을 살펴본 적이 있습니다. 하지만 with을 통한 임시적인 view는 일회성으로, 여러번 사용할 수 없다는 특징을 갖습니다. 한편 create view를 통한 view는 DB내에서 계속해서 사용할 수 있다는 점이 with과는 다른 점입니다. A view of instructors without their salaryCREATE VIEW faculty as SELECT ID, name, dept_name FROM instructor Crete a view of department salary totals (Attr. 이름을 설정 가능)CREATE VIEW departments_tota..
Operating System Services OS는 사용자에게 프로그램이나 서비스가 실행할 수 있는 환경을 제공해줍니다. 이는 다음과 같은 기능들을 포함합니다:User Interface: 사용자가 OS에게 명령을 주는 인터페이스를 말합니다.Command-Line Interface (CLI)나 Graphical User Interface (GUI), Batch Interface등의 다양한 인터페이스 종류들이 존재합니다.Program execution: OS는 사용자의 프로그램을 메모리로 load하여 실행할 수 있도록 도와주며, 실행 뿐만 아니라 정상적/비정상적으로 동작하고 있는지도 검출합니다(indicating error).I/O operation: 대부분의 프로그램은 I/O동작을 필요로합니다. 이때 O..
Gathrer (A, ω, φ) information  이전 시간이 봤던 위 다이어그램에서 Amplitude, radian frequency, phase값을 얻어낼 수 있습니다: 우선 각 부분파의 complex amplitude값을 보면, 7e^jπ/3와 7e^-jπ/3, 4e^-jπ/2와 4e^jπ/2입니다. 이 둘은 켤레복소수 관계, 즉 conjugate관계임을 알 수 있습니다. 그래서 이 둘을 conjugate phase라고 부릅니다((e^jφ)* = e^-jφ).  또한 frequency와 phase가 0인 부분을 DC component라고 부릅니다. DC component는 항상 주파수가 0이고 phase가 0입니다. 이는 정현파에서 평균 값을 나타내는데, t를 축으로 하는 정현파에서 그래프의 ..
Joined Relations Join연산은 두 개의 relations를 하나의 다른 relation으로 합치는 것을 말합니다. Join에는 Natural join, Inner join, Outer join이 있습니다. *select를 할 때 필요한 attr.가 서로 다른 table에 있는 경우 table을 합쳐야하고, 이때 join을 해야한다고 판단하면 됩니다. Natural Join in SQL Natural join은 같은 속성 이름을 갖는 속성을 기준으로 같은 값을 갖는 튜플끼리 매칭하여 테이블을 연결하는 것을 말합니다. List the names of students along with the course ID of the courses that they taughtSELECT name, cou..
·[CS224N]
Issues with recurrent models: Linear interaction distance Transformer는 RNNs의 구조적인 단점을 해결하기 위해 나온 구조입니다. 따라서 Transformer를 이해하기 위해서는 RNNs의 단점을 먼저 살펴볼 필요가 있습니다. 먼저 Linear interaction distance입니다. RNNs은 구조상 왼쪽에서 오른쪽으로 흐릅니다. 이는 언어를 이해하는데 매우 유리한 구조입니다.근처에 있는 단어를 통해 다음 단어를 생각하고 유추하는 이 방법은 어떻게 보면 매우 합리적이기 때문입니다. 하지만 이 때문에 거의 sequence length에 달하는 거리만큼의 step의 차이가 단어 쌍 사이에 존재할 수도 있습니다. 예를 들어, 위 예시와 같이 chef..
Nested Subqueries query는 select-from-where의 어디든 subquery로서 중첩될 수 있습니다. 다음의 질의가 들어온경우 다음과 같은 쿼리가 필요합니다:Find course offered in Fall 2017 and in Spring 2018select distinct course_idfrom sectionwhere semester = 'Fall' and year = 2017 and course_id in (select course_id from section where semester = 'Spring' and year = 2018); Find courses offered in Fall 2017 but not in Spring 2018select dist..
Cycles Per Instruction (Throughput) 2025.03.17 - [[학교 수업]/[학교 수업] Computer Architecture] - [Computer Architecture] Computer Abstractions & Technology | Week 2 [Computer Architecture] Computer Abstractions & Technology | Week 2Performance 컴퓨터의 성능을 결정짓는 요소들은 매우 많습니다. 그리고 성능을 보여주는 지표 또한 매우 많습니다. 이에 대해 살펴봅니다. Response Time and Throughput Response time(응답 시간): 응답 시간hw-hk.tistory.com 앞선 글에서도 살펴봤듯, 평균 ..
Performance 컴퓨터의 성능을 결정짓는 요소들은 매우 많습니다. 그리고 성능을 보여주는 지표 또한 매우 많습니다. 이에 대해 살펴봅니다. Response Time and Throughput Response time(응답 시간): 응답 시간은 어떤 태스크를 수행하는데 걸리는 시간을 말합니다. 만약 성능을 향상시키기 위해 CPU는 더 빠른 버전으로 바꿨다면 이는 응답 시간에 포커스를 둔 성능 향상입니다.Throughput: 단위 시간동안 한 일입니다. 다시 말해, 단위 시간당 얼마나 많은 일을 해결할 수 있는가? 입니다. 만약 성능을 향상시키기 위해 CPU의 개수를 늘렸다면 이는 Throughput에 포커스를 둔 성능 향상입니다. Relative Performance Response Time에 대한 ..
건대다니는 컴공생
'분류 전체보기' 카테고리의 글 목록 (3 Page)